Harassment, Limited Access to Information, Poor Investigations of Attacks
(New York) – The administration of President Alejandro Giammattei in Guatemala has targeted the media through bellicose rhetoric and false accusations throughout the president’s first year in office, Human Rights Watch and the Committee to Protect Journalists (CPJ) said today. Investigations into threats, attacks, and two killings of journalists during this period have made little progress.
The government’s verbal attacks against journalists became more frequent and prominent after Covid-19 began to spread in Guatemala in March 2020, and the authorities have restricted access to information about the pandemic. The administration has also failed to ensure that investigators and prosecutors have the necessary resources to conduct prompt and effective investigations into attacks against journalists. Former head of the French Central Office for the Fight against Crimes against Humanity
For three years, Colonel Eric Emeraux headed France’s Office to Fight Crimes against Humanity, which has some 20 investigators specialized in the repression of international crimes. After his retirement and the publication of a book, La traque est mon métier (Going after people is my job), he explains frankly the conditions and limits of this exercise in the French, European and international context.
